    Ed U.

    This is one of those under-the-radar Mexican-Salvadorean restaurants peppering our ethnically diverse city, and I keep stumbling upon them. OK, 'stumbling' is not the right word because I'm always seeking out menudo. My tripe obsession needs to stop, but I continue on my quest in the wilds of the Tenderloin. OK, it's not that wild on this stretch of Larkin, just a little gamey if you know what I mean. Funny thing is I've discovered all sorts of meals in the vicinity - Little Henry's Italian Food, Aria Korean American Snack Bar, Yemeni's - not all great but interesting culinary adventures. Anyway, I came here with the hope of menudo, but alas, it was not meant to be as I was there on a Monday evening, and they weren't willing to gather some bone scraps for me. Instead, I went for the large $8.99 bowl of Caldo de Res, beef soup to all you monolingual peons, and while not quite as chewy as a satisfying bowl of menudo, it came close with big chunks of tender beef and vegetables (including chayote) treading in a hearty broth (photo: http://bit.ly/17wJ3j5). It was deliciously rural, especially with a stack of warm tortillas (photo: http://bit.ly/16TEL3e). I made a futile attempt at putting together makeshift beef tacos, but the back splash was too much for my shirt to bear. Thinking the soup was not going to be enough, I also ordered a couple of the $4.99 Carnitas Soft Tacos, which were liberally topped with chunks of roast pork, chopped onion and cilantro (photo: http://bit.ly/1bVbACq). Good but not quite as good as the soup, and frankly I was getting filled up at that point. The service was a bit spotty as it took quite a while before they recognized I was going to be a paying customer. Oh well, I'll shout next time like the snaggle-toothed guy with the shopping cart outside. FOOD - 4 stars...the beef soup is great on a wintry evening, the carnitas tacos just pretty good AMBIANCE - 3 stars...typical Tenderloin diner set-up SERVICE - 3 stars...slow at first but picked up once the food came TOTAL - 4 stars...I'll probably come back for the menudo...I can't help myself
